The 15 teams already in The News & Observer’s greater Triangle wrestling rankings combined to lose just once over the past week.
Orange, now 18-1 , fell to a Swansboro team it had narrowly defeated earlier in the season. As a result, the Panthers are now fourth in the top 15. Undefeated Corinth Holders moves up to its highest-ever ranking at No. 3.
On Thursday, No. 1 Holly Springs travels to No. 9 Panther Creek. Should the top-ranked Golden Hawks win, they will clinch the Southwest Wake Athletic Conference title over conference foes like No. 2 Cary, No. 5 Athens Drive and No. 15 Fuquay-Varina.
No. 7 Millbrook has a big week, hosting Leesville Road (35-11) on Thursday and traveling to No. 10 Chapel Hill on Friday for a tri-meet with Cardinal Gibbons.

N&O Wrestling Rankings
Rank, school | Pvs. | Rec. |
1. Holly Springs | 1 | 21-0 |
2. Cary | 3 | 23-3 |
3. Corinth Holders | 4 | 11-0 |
4. Orange | 2 | 18-1 |
5. Athens Drive | 5 | 25-2 |
6. Sanderson | 6 | 7-2 |
7. Millbrook | 7 | 15-1 |
8. South Granville | 8 | 31-3 |
9. Panther Creek | 9 | 12-5 |
10. Chapel Hill | 10 | 15-7 |
11. Chatham Central | 11 | 18-6 |
12. Riverside | 12 | 11-2 |
13. Carrboro | 13 | 15-4 |
14. Union Pines | 14 | 11-5 |
15. Fuquay-Varina | 15 | 16-10 |
